**14:22** — Warehouse ops at the Brimhaven site reported that the Scanline barcode integration began rejecting valid SKUs after the midday sync. We traced the failure to a stale checksum table pushed by the Quartzwell inventory service. Rollback restored scanning within nine minutes. The offending deploy is identified by the trace token recorded below.

session token of kahag-bawip = htk6_729d08

Subject: Memtrace cut-over complete

Team,

Cut-over to Memtrace v2 for GPU memory profiling finished last night. Old v1 agents are disabled; any tickets referencing v1 dashboards should be closed as resolved-by-migration. Sampling overhead is now under 2% and allocation traces include kernel names. Known gap: profiles older than 30 days were not migrated. Point customers at the v2 docs for setup questions. For reference when troubleshooting, the agent now runs with the following configuration.

settings of bagaf-bawip:
[aldax]
port = 5000
region = south-4
host = aldax.brasklabs.corp
team = brivan
timeout_ms = 2000
retries = 2

Fan-out backpressure in Bellhollow notifications: when downstream latency exceeds threshold, the dispatcher sheds low-priority batches and queues the rest. Release manager checklist: verify shed-rate dashboards before promoting, confirm the retry queue drains within 10 minutes post-deploy, and never disable the limiter in prod. The limiter reports metrics to the internal collector, which requires an auth credential in the dispatcher's environment file. After the collector endpoint setting, append the following line:

sealed setting: LEDGER_TOKEN20=6148d35bbb480b0ab79e